What I did was measure the distance of each liquid on each different surface. There are a few breaks in the graph because each liquid was not tested on each different surface, but there were 14 different combinations of liquid surface observation. What I found was that dish soap and vegetable oil stood the highest off the surface areas and didnt disperse on the surfaces as well as rubbing alcohol and acetone did. Both of those substances spread out more than any of the other liquids. Water was in the middle of the chart keeping form but also mixing with the surfaces and expanding.
